Tour Saint-Pierre (Penmarch)
Tour Saint-Pierre (Penmarch) is a church in Penmarch, Arrondissement of Quimper, Brittany. Tour Saint-Pierre (Penmarch) is situated nearby to the military installation Sémaphore de Penmarc’h, as well as near the building Ancien phare de Penmarc’h.Photo: Elisecoline, CC BY-SA 3.0.
- Type: Church
- Denomination: Catholic
- Description: lighthouse in Finistère, France
- Also known as: “Chapelle Saint-Pierre”

Penmarc’h Lighthouse
Lighthouse
Photo: Henri Camus, CC BY 1.0.
The Phare d'Eckmühl, also known as Point Penmarc'h Light or Saint-Pierre Light, is an active lighthouse in Penmarc'h, Finistère department, Brittany, France. Penmarc’h Lighthouse is situated 150 metres northeast of Tour Saint-Pierre (Penmarch).

Penmarch
Village
Photo: Wikimedia,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Penmarch is a commune in the Finistère department of Brittany, northwestern France. It lies 18 km south-west of Quimper by road. Penmarch is situated 3 km northeast of Tour Saint-Pierre (Penmarch).
